Mississaugas of Scugog Island is a First Nation and reserve for the Mississaugas of Scugog Island band government in south-central Ontario, Canada. It is located near Lake Scugog in Durham Region.
Demographics
According to the Canada 2001 Census:
- Population: 51
- % Change (1996-2001): N/A
- Dwellings: 28
- Area (km²): 2.58
- Density (persons per km²): 19.7
| Historical populations | ||
|---|---|---|
| Year | Pop. | ±% |
| 2001 | 51 | — |
| 2006 | 72 | +41.2% |
| 2011 | 93 | +29.2% |
